Match report
Bradford & District beat Durham VICC.
Bradford & District won the toss and elected to field first.
Durham VICC made 231/6 from 28 overs, a run rate of 8.25. Dominic James top-scored with 51 from 35 balls. Arif Malik took 2 wickets for 25 runs from 4 overs, including 1 maiden, at an economy of 6.25. Shah Miah was the most economical bowler, at an economy of 5.25 from 4 overs. Of the 6 dismissals recorded, 4 were bowled, 1 run out and 1 stumped.
Bradford & District made 235/5 from 19.4 overs, a run rate of 11.95. Shah Miah top-scored with 52 from 16 balls. Dominic James took 3 wickets for 24 runs from 3 overs, at an economy of 8.00. Of the 5 dismissals recorded, 1 was caught and 4 bowled. Extras added 36 runs, 15% of the total — 2 byes, 24 wides and 10 no-balls.
